Job Description

Roles & Responsibilities

Performs quality technical inspection of aircraft, equipment, vehicles, aircraft components, parts, and systems (including avionics, electrical, instrument and armament) as required by functional assignment.

Performs quality and safety inspections of on-site equipment and tools used in aircraft maintenance, vehicles, and equipment.

Performs in-progress and final quality technical inspections during maintenance, repair, modification, rework, and overhaul of aircraft, aircraft components, and component parts.

Inspects job procedural forms and maintenance forms used in the performance of aircraft maintenance, vehicle and equipment maintenance to assure compliance with approved methods and procedures.

Assists in preparation, processing, and answering of Quality Deficiency Reports (QDRs).

Assists in aircraft accident investigations, prepares estimated cost of damage reports as required.

Establish the maintenance quality control processes, procedures, standards, measures, and reports in support of the maintenance program and in coordination with Supply Chain Management (SCM) activities.

Directs inquires, investigations, and research analysis related to quality control maintenance processes and supporting maintenance activities, to the QC Manager.

Ensures all quality control maintenance operations and related maintenance support activities are conducted in a safe manner.

In coordination with the QC Manager, supports the Downed Aircraft Recovery Team (DART) processes and procedures.

Conducts maintenance training and technical inspector training as required.

Other tasks as directed by the QC Manager.

Desired Candidate Profile

High school diploma or equivalent; additional education or training in related field is beneficial. Bachelor s Degree preferred.

  • Federal Aviation Administration (FAA) Inspector Authorization (IA) certificate.
  • AH-6i TI and training experience.
  • FAA Airframe and Powerplant certificate.
  • Ten (10) years experience AH-6i, MD-500 series, MH-6, OH-58, AH-64 Experience Requirements:
  • Experience as an AH-6i, MD-500 series, MH-6, OH-58, AH-64 MDS Aircraft Technical Inspector.
  • Post hire AH-6i familiarization course will be required if applicant is not an A&P, AH-6i, MD500 series, MH-6, OH-58 or AH-64 qualified mechanic.
  • Five (5) years experience maintaining specific or similar Mission Design Series (MDS).
  • Able to use the Automated Weight and Balance Software (AWBS).
